Proposes a novel approach for cluster-aware matching using Laplacian Optimal Transport.

problem Matching point clouds with intrinsic cluster structure requires robust region-to-region alignment over precise point-to-point correspondence.
method Laplacian Optimal Transport (LapOT) with regularization for cluster-aware matching and Refined Simultaneous Clustering (RSC) for consistent partitions.
result Laplacian Optimal Transport produces more consistent and meaningful alignments between point clouds.

This paper improves change-point detection for complex data streams using denoising score matching.

problem Timely identification of distributional shifts in high-dimensional, complex data streams.
method Score-based CUSUM change-point detection with denoising score matching.
result Denoising score matching enhances detection power by effectively controlling noise scale.

SoccerCPD detects tactical changes in soccer matches using spatiotemporal tracking data.

problem Detecting consistent team formations in fluid sports like soccer.
method Two-step change-point detection: formation and role changes.
result Accurately detects tactical changes and estimates formation and role assignments.

Paper tackles distribution matching by partially matching distributions, achieving robust results.

problem Robustly aligning two probability distributions.
method Developed a partial Wasserstein adversarial network (PWAN) to efficiently approximate the partial Wasserstein-1 (PW) discrepancy.
result The PWAN effectively produces highly robust matching results, outperforming state-of-the-art methods.

Prime Match protects client stock trades from market price manipulation.

problem Protecting client stock trades from market price manipulation.
method Prime Match uses a two-round secure linear comparison protocol to match orders without revealing information.
result Prime Match reduces market impact and maintains client privacy.

A new method matches measures across different spaces using cost-regularized optimal transport.

problem Matching measures in different spaces without aligned data.
method Cost-regularized optimal transport formulation to match measures across two Euclidean spaces.
result Demonstrated applicability to single-cell spatial transcriptomics/multiomics matching tasks.

Parallel score matching accelerates DPM training and improves density estimation.

problem Extended training periods and limited modeling flexibility in DPMs.
method Partitioning the learning task into independent time sub-intervals and modeling the score at each time point separately.
result Significant acceleration of training process and improved density estimation performance.
